Jeffrey Epstein's Biography

Jeffrey Epstein was a financier and convicted sex offender whose life and crimes have captivated public attention. Born in 1953 in Brooklyn, New York, Epstein rose from modest beginnings to become a wealthy Wall Street financier. His career began as a teacher at the Dalton School in Manhattan before moving into finance, where he worked at Bear Stearns and later founded his own firm, J. Epstein & Co.

Epstein's connections to powerful individuals, including politicians, scientists, and celebrities, have been a subject of intense scrutiny. His philanthropic activities, including donations to scientific research and educational institutions, helped him cultivate an image as a successful businessman and benefactor. However, this facade crumbled when allegations of sexual abuse and trafficking surfaced, leading to his arrest in July 2019 on federal charges of sex trafficking of minors.

Epstein's death in his Manhattan jail cell in August 2019, ruled as suicide by authorities but questioned by many, added another layer of mystery to his already controversial life. The aftermath of his arrest and death has led to ongoing investigations and lawsuits, with his properties, including the NYC mansion, becoming focal points in understanding the extent of his crimes.

The Exterior: Grandeur and Location

The exterior of Epstein's NYC mansion is as impressive as its interior, boasting a prime location on Manhattan's Upper East Side. The seven-story limestone-clad townhouse spans approximately 21,000 square feet and is one of the largest private residences in New York City. Its facade features classical architectural elements, including large windows, ornate detailing, and a grand entrance with a sweeping staircase leading up to the front door.

The mansion's location on East 71st Street, just off Fifth Avenue, places it in one of the most prestigious and expensive neighborhoods in Manhattan. This prime real estate offers stunning views of Central Park and is surrounded by other luxury homes, high-end boutiques, and world-class museums. The property's address and impressive exterior have made it a point of interest for both locals and tourists curious about Epstein's life and crimes.

The Art Collection: Controversial and Valuable

Jeffrey Epstein's art collection, displayed throughout his NYC mansion, has been a subject of fascination and controversy. The collection reportedly included works by renowned artists as well as more provocative pieces that reflected Epstein's controversial tastes and connections.

Among the notable works were photographs by Helmut Newton, known for his provocative and often sexually charged images. These photographs, displayed prominently in the mansion, have been described as reflecting Epstein's interests and the atmosphere he cultivated within his properties.

The art collection also included sculptures and other three-dimensional works, some of which were described as unusual or even disturbing. One particularly notable piece was a life-size female mannequin dressed in a wedding gown, which was reportedly suspended from the ceiling in one of the rooms.
